Permanent crops — Area in Nicaragua
Nicaragua: Permanent crops — Area was 296 1000 ha in 2022. ▲ Rising
Permanent crops — Area in Nicaragua, 1961–2022
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 ha.
Analysis
The most recent figure for permanent crops — area in Nicaragua is 296 1000 ha, measured in 2022. That is the highest value across all 62 years on record.
The figure is unchanged over ten years.
Over the whole period, permanent crops — area in Nicaragua peaked at 296 1000 ha in 2011 and was at its lowest, 150 1000 ha, in 1961.
That places Nicaragua 76th out of 220 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 62 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 157.67 1000 ha | 150 1000 ha | 165 1000 ha | 9 |
| 1970s | 169.1 1000 ha | 165 1000 ha | 171 1000 ha | 10 |
| 1980s | 183.8 1000 ha | 175 1000 ha | 193 1000 ha | 10 |
| 1990s | 216.7 1000 ha | 195 1000 ha | 232 1000 ha | 10 |
| 2000s | 259.36 1000 ha | 234 1000 ha | 284.73 1000 ha | 10 |
| 2010s | 295.44 1000 ha | 290.36 1000 ha | 296 1000 ha | 10 |
| 2020s | 296 1000 ha | 296 1000 ha | 296 1000 ha | 3 |

About this data
The FAOSTAT Land Use domain contains data on twenty-one land use categories and twenty-three categories of irrigation and agricultural practices. Data are available yearly and by country, regional and global levels. The domain includes Land Use Indicators providing information on the percentage share of agricultural and forest land, and their sub-components, including irrigated areas and areas under organic agriculture, within a country land use matrix. Data are available at country, regional and global level, for the following elements: (in percentage) i) Share in Land area; ii) Share in Agricultural land, iii) Share in Cropland; and iv) Share in Forest land; (in ha/pc) v) Area per capita.
